Heiðrún Ólafsdóttir is an Icelandic author and psychologist known for her insightful explorations of happiness and well-being, particularly in the context of Icelandic culture. She co-authored the book 'Why Are Icelanders So Happy?' which examines the factors contributing to the high levels of happiness reported by Icelanders. Her work often emphasizes the importance of community, social connections, and cultural identity in fostering a fulfilling life.
